What irons are comparable to P790?

The Titleist AP3 irons are a comparable set to the Taylormade P790's but there are some fundamental differences. The hollow blades of the Titleist AP3's feature an L-Face insert which is designed to support the club face at the moment of impact and launch the ball higher.

What's more forgiving P770 or P790?

Winner: P790

Although the differences are subtle, the fact that the blade length on the P790 is longer just allows for more forgiving technology and a larger sweet spot. The fact that both of these irons are hollow back construction really helps them to be quite forgiving overall.

What is the difference between the TaylorMade P770 and P790 irons?

Taylormade claims that their P770 and P790 irons are basically of the same ilk. In fact, they go as far as to say that the only difference between them is that the P770 irons have smaller blades and more compact heads.

What does P790 mean?

The P790 is labeled as a “distance players” iron, meaning that the P790 is supposed to have the look and feel of a classic forged iron, while also providing higher ball speeds and more distance.
